Development necessitates evolutionarily conserved factors

Scientific Reports Paco C. K. Chow, Peter J. Bentley Mar 22, 2025 DOI: 10.1038/s41598-025-92541-4

Abstract Early-stage generalised transcription factors in biological development are often evolutionarily conserved across species. Here, we find for the first time that similar factors functionally emerge in an alternative medium of development. Through comprehensively analysing a Neural Cellular Automata (NCA) model of morphogenesis, we find multiple properties of the hidden units that are functionally analogous to early factors in biological development. We test the generalisation abilities of our model through transfer learning of other morphologies and find that developmental strategies learnt by the model are reused to grow new body forms by conserving its early generalised factors. Our paper therefore provides evidence that nature did not become locked into one arbitrary method of developing multicellular organisms: the use of early generalised factors as fundamental control mechanisms and the resulting necessity for evolutionary conservation of those factors may be fundamental to development, regardless of the details of how development is implemented.
